    He isn't a bum but he clearly isn't an elite fighter and will forever be in his fathers shadow.

    I always thought Fonfara was a dangerous fight to take. Fonfara is a tidy boxer and showed against Stevenson that he belongs at world level.

    Chavez Jr needs to start taking his career seriously if he is to rebuild his career. He can't just keep eating himself out of a division. He was exposed by Vera when he took him too lightly in the first fight and has once again under prepared and had his flaws exposed. He also needs to learn to fight tall, he's 6'1" but fights like he's 5'5".
